We are #hiring a Producer for The One Show!

The One Club for Creativity, a nonprofit organization that exists to celebrate and support the success of the global creative community, seeks a full-time Producer for its One Show awards program. Now in its 50th year, The One Show is among the top three global awards programs for the advertising, design, and digital marketing industries. 

The One Club seeks a dynamic problem-solver who is interested in and has knowledge of the Creative Industry to manage the production of the One Show, our highest-visibility event of the year.

To succeed in this role, you need to have the following qualifications:

Minimum 5 years of experience in Event Production, preferably in a management capacity

Demonstrated maturity and sound judgment

Ability to work independently with a high level of accuracy

Self-motivated with a proven track record at meeting/exceeding deadlines 

Budget management essential

Outstanding organizational skills

Exceptional interpersonal skills with the ability to motivate colleagues 

Ability to work collaboratively with lean staff in a high-energy, team-oriented environment

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, database spreadsheets, and Google Workspace

Job Overview

Four Phases:

Pre-season

Analyze previous year data to evaluate current categories

Increase participation in The One Show 

Participate in Marketing Strategy

Entry Season

Supervise awards coordinators

Make decisions on special situations not covered by general rules

Suggest categories for entries

Help proof entries

Judging 

Manage production elements [tech, staffing, schedule, logistics, etc.] related to the in-person and online judging

Point of contact and coordination with the Events team

Troubleshoot on-site

Awards Ceremony

Manage all production elements [tech, staffing, schedule, budget, logistics, etc.] related to the awards ceremony

Research and hire production companies and partners

Research and hire other event vendors [AV, tech, talent, etc.]

Point of contact for venue and production company 

Manage event budgets

Manage production schedule and event staffing

Event content: Manage the creation of Run of Show and script

Manage procurement of talent such as MC/host, awards presenters, DJ or live music, etc,
